Colorado General Assembly · SB25-183 · Became Law

Coverage for Pregnancy-Related Services

2025 Regular Session

Where it is

Introduced In Senate - Assigned to Judiciary · Feb 26, 2025

Senate

Senate Committee on Judiciary Refer Amended to Appropriations · Mar 5, 2025

Senate

Senate Committee on Appropriations Refer Amended to Senate Committee of the Whole · Mar 7, 2025

Senate

Senate Second Reading Passed with Amendments - Committee · Mar 11, 2025

Senate

Senate Third Reading Passed - No Amendments · Mar 12, 2025

Senate

Introduced In House - Assigned to Health & Human Services · Mar 13, 2025

House

House Committee on Health & Human Services Refer Unamended to Appropriations · Mar 25, 2025

House

House Committee on Appropriations Refer Unamended to House Committee of the Whole · Apr 4, 2025

House

House Second Reading Special Order - Passed - No Amendments · Apr 4, 2025

House

House Third Reading Passed - No Amendments · Apr 6, 2025

House

Signed by the President of the Senate · Apr 10, 2025

Senate

Signed by the Speaker of the House · Apr 11, 2025

House

Sent to the Governor · Apr 14, 2025

Governor

Governor Signed · Apr 24, 2025
